Russia to Arm Afghan Opposition, Open Air Aid Route

Posted Monday, September 24 2001 @ 22:50:10 MEST

Reuters
September 24, 2001 02:47 PM ET

MOSCOW (Reuters) - President Vladimir Putin declared on Monday that Russia would support U.S. military operations in Afghanistan by funneling arms to the Afghan opposition and opening its air space for aid shipments.

In a televised speech, the Kremlin leader said Russia would widen cooperation with the internationally recognized government of Afghanistan "and render extra aid to its armed forces in the form of arms supplies and military equipment."

Unveiling a five-point policy plan, he said Russia was ready to offer its air space for overflights by planes carrying humanitarian supplies to regions where "anti-terrorist" operations were being carried out.

He also pledged that Russian intelligence services would pass on information they received about "the infrastructure, the places where international terrorists stay and fighters' training bases."
